Hyphessobrycon megapterus
Origin: Mato Grosso, Brazil
Hyphessobrycon megapterus is a medium-sized tetra from the Mato Grosso region of Brazil, notable for its large dorsal fin in males and the rich rosy-pink flush to its transparent body. An active schooling species preferring well-oxygenated water with open swimming areas as well as planted refuges. Its larger size and bold finnage make it a standout in a community tetra tank.
Keep in groups of at least 6 in a planted aquarium of 80 L or more with good water movement. Feed quality flake, micro-pellets, and occasional frozen daphnia or brine shrimp. Soft, slightly acidic water brings out the best pink colouration. Compatible with most peaceful community fish of similar size.
